Frd No B2-22

Frd No B2-22 is an earth dam located in Chautauqua County, Kansas, built in 1965.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.

About Frd No B2-22

The primary purpose of Frd No B2-22 is flood risk reduction. The dam is designed to control downstream flooding by temporarily storing excess water during storms and releasing it at a controlled rate. The dam is owned by Bee Creek Wjd No 15 (local government). It impounds the Bee Creek-tr near Havana.

The dam stands 37 feet tall and stretches 595 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 23 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 1,497 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 3 square miles. Completed in 1965, the structure is well into its service life at over 50 years old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life.

At 37 feet, this dam is taller than 84% of dams nationwide.
